![]() Most of the people who apply eyelash extensions do not experience any negative reaction especially if they went to a professional. Unfortunately, there are instances where some people will experience reactions such as itching or irritation. The main cause of itching after an eyelash extensions application is the adhesive used in sticking the lash extension to the natural lashes. It can also be caused by the cleansers or the primers used when applying the lash extensions. If you are allergic to animal fur and you apply mink eyelash extensions, you will develop an allergic reaction that could lead to itching. Here are the Main Reasons Why Your Eyes May Itch After an Eyelash Extensions Application Exposing Your Eyes to Adhesive Fumes There are cases where the itching could be as a result of exposing your eyes to the adhesive fumes during the application. This can be avoided by keeping your eyes closed during the application. If this is the cause of your irritation, there is no cause for alarm as it will go away within 24 hours. If what you are experiencing is a slight irritation and there’s no swelling, you don’t have to worry as this will go away in no time. Allergic Reaction Itching in your eyes after your eyelash extensions application could also be as a result of an allergic reaction. If there are any signs of swelling in addition to the itching, you can apply a cold compress on your eyes. This will soothe your eyes and help in getting rid of the swelling. If possible, you can sleep with the eye mask. if the allergic reaction was not too severe, you can use anti-allergic medications to get rid of the itching. However, you need to be very careful with any sign of an allergic reaction as there is a possibility of the condition getting worse. You should consult your doctor before going for your refill as he is in the best position to provide a way forward. Seeking the opinion of a doctor will also help to get the best solution for the problem. Are Allergic Reactions A Sign that the Lash Artist is Not A Professional? In most cases, getting an allergic reaction after an eyelash extensions application is not a sign that the lash artist is not a professional. You could be having an existing allergy that is triggered by the lash extensions application or your body could be reacting toward the foreign material that is being added to the natural lashes. If the itching turns out to be a sign of a pink eye, there are possibilities that the lash artist used unclean tools during the application. If more than one client complains of a pink eye after an eyelash extensions application, it means the lash artist used the same tool on different clients. A professional lash artist will ensure that he uses sanitized tools when applying eyelash extensions. He will also ensure that the lash glue does not get into the eyes during the application. He will use a lash mirror to ensure that the gel pad stays in the right position throughout the application. Your lash artist will also conduct a patch test to check if there will be any negative reaction. Based on the outcome, he will decide to move on with the application or advice you to seek an alternative method of making your eyes appealing. It is also advisable to inform the lash artist if you suffer from any allergies so that he can decide if he will proceed with the application.
